The Shahji Story

One Method.
Unchanged Since 1957.

Late Shri Arjun Das Ahuja started Shahji Ghee in Meerut in 1957 with one principle - pure milk, honest measure, the bilona method his mother taught him. His grandson Puneet runs the same dairy today. The recipe has not changed. The commitment has not changed.

Open the jar. The granular texture you see is not a defect. It is the physical signature of hand-churning that no industrial process can replicate. The smell that rises when you open the lid is not added. It develops during the slow, low-heat clarification of hand-churned butter.

What You See in the Jar

The Granules Are
Not a Flaw.

Open Shahji ghee and you see a granular, textured surface - not the uniform smooth appearance of commercial ghee. Every customer who notices it asks. Here is the answer:

The granular texture is the physical signature of authentic bilona churning. The two-directional wooden bilona creates microscopic air pockets in the butter that become granules during slow clarification. Commercial manufacturers filter these out at high temperature to create a smooth, shelf-appealing product. We keep them - because they are proof.

If the ghee is smooth and perfectly uniform - it was not hand-churned. If you see granules - it was.
